Delcath Systems Closes $20 Million Private Placement

NEW YORK, July 17, 2019 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Delcath Systems, Inc. (“Delcath,” the “Company”, “we”, “our” or “us” (OTCPK: DCTH) has closed on its previously announced private placement with gross proceeds of $20 million at a combined price of $1,000 per Unit. Each Unit consists of one preferred share initially convertible into 16,667 shares of common stock at an initial conversion price of $0.06 per share and a common stock purchase warrant. Each whole warrant entitles the holder to purchase one share of common stock at an initial exercise price of $0.06 for a period of five years from the date of the Company’s anticipated reverse stock split.

Commenting on the announcement, Jennifer K. Simpson, Ph.D., MSN, CRNP President and CEO of Delcath, said, “This capital investment is our most significant financing in two years. With this transaction we have positioned the Company to complete enrollment for the Registration trial in ocular melanoma liver metastases, which we believe may be able to release top line data in 2020. We have worked very closely with fundamental investors who believe in our therapy and the potential it represents in ocular melanoma.”

Roth Capital Partners acted as the sole placement agent for the offering. After the placement agent fees and estimated offering expenses payable by the Company, the Company has received net proceeds of approximately $18.35 million. The offering closed on July 15, 2019.

About Delcath System, Inc.

Delcath Systems, Inc. is an interventional oncology Company focused on the treatment of primary and metastatic liver cancers. Our investigational product – Melphalan Hydrochloride for Injection for use with the Delcath Hepatic Delivery System (Melphalan/HDS) – is designed to administer high-dose chemotherapy to the liver while controlling systemic exposure and associated side effects. We have been enrolling a global Registration clinical trial for Patients with Hepatic Dominant Ocular Melanoma (OM) called The FOCUS Trial and have initiated a global Phase 3 clinical trial for intrahepatic cholangiocarcinoma (ICC) called The ALIGN Trial. Melphalan/HDS has not been approved by the U.S. Food & Drug Administration (FDA) for sale in the U.S. In Europe, our system is marketed under the trade name Delcath Hepatic CHEMOSAT® Delivery System for Melphalan (CHEMOSAT) and has been used at major medical centers to treat a wide range of cancers of the liver. Since January 2019 CHEMOSAT is marketed under an exclusive licensing agreement with medac, a privately held multi-national pharmaceutical company headquartered in Germany and specializing in the treatment and diagnosis of oncological, urological and autoimmune diseases.
